13. Dolph Ziggler - 217 Matches

As one of the most athletic workers of the past decade, Dolph Ziggler has been utilised as a chief asset on Raw. Unfortunately, that's usually meant putting other people over. When you can sell as good as he can, it is inevitable you end up doing jobs. He takes moves better than just about anybody else. His first taste of Raw was as Nicky in 2006's The Spirit Squad. The male cheerleader gimmick sucked, but it did mean that he got lots of wrestling opportunities, including some against the likes of Shawn Michaels and Triple H. He was back off to developmental in 2007, before returning to Raw as Dolph Ziggler in 2008. He was then primarily a Smackdown guy, but was consistently wrestling on Raw from 2010 onwards. He's always reliable for a good match and has been featured heavily in Raw's mid card this past half decade.
